Lago Escondido, soberanía en juego

Escondido Lake. Sovereignty at Stake
Argentina / 2024 / 77 min. / Documentary
Rated: Suitable for people over 13 years old
Language: Spanish
Thematic: Environment, Sovereignty, Water
Section: Panorama
Director: Camilo Gómez Montero

Synopsis:

From different regions of Argentina, a group of activists protest through the mountains of Patagonia in defense of Lago Escondido, which was appropriated by the British billionaire Joe Lewis. Along the way, they face the challenges of nature and the violence of parastatal forces financed by the British billionaire. At a clear disadvantage, their struggle symbolizes the resistance and deep sovereign spirit of those who demand justice.

Curatorial note:

Can borders be bought? Lago Escondido, Sovereignty en juego replies that everything seems to have a price… as long as you know the right people in positions of power. In this documentary, impunity and corruption are exposed across the board —from citizen’s rights and access to land, to political networks and a complicit judicial system. A piece that accurately portrays the courage of those who put their bodies on the line to push for sovereign change. Mariano Pozzi
